The Atlanta Federal Reserve's quarterly GDP assessment indicates the U.S. economy is tracking toward third-quarter expansion of 3.5%, revised downward from an earlier 3.6% projection. The GDPNow model, a key forecasting tool maintained by the Atlanta Fed, continuously monitors economic indicators to refine its US growth estimates. This latest downward adjustment reflects recent economic data inputs and represents the central bank's most current assessment of American economic momentum for the period.
